**Day 1: Embracing the Classics**

Kick off your Parisian adventure with a day devoted to the classics. Begin at the legendary Eiffel Tower, where you can ascend to the summit for panoramic views that capture the essence of the city. Standing 1,083 feet tall, it provides a striking backdrop for your first photographs in Paris. After soaking in the mesmerizing vistas, take a leisurely stroll along the Seine River, stopping to admire the captivating architecture that lines its banks.

Next, head to the iconic Louvre Museum, home to thousands of works of art including the enigmatic Mona Lisa. To avoid the crowds, consider reserving skip-the-line tickets in advance. Not only does this save time, but it also gives you more opportunities to immerse yourself in the museum’s rich history and stunning collections. **Day 2: Discovering Artistic Treasures**

Devote your second day to exploring the artistic heart of Paris. Start your morning in Montmartre, the bohemian neighborhood that has inspired a myriad of artists, including Picasso and Van Gogh. Visit the stunning Basilica of the Sacré-Cœur, where you can revel in both the breathtaking architecture and the magnificent views of the city. Montmartre is also dotted with charming cafés where you can enjoy a leisurely breakfast while absorbing the vibrant atmosphere.

Following your exploration of Montmartre, make your way to the Musée d’Orsay. This museum, housed in a former railway station, boasts an impressive collection of Impressionist and Post-Impressionist masterpieces. Ensure you set aside sufficient time to admire works by Monet, Degas, and Van Gogh. After immersing yourself in art, refuel at a nearby bistro, indulging in a traditional French lunch with coq au vin or a fresh croque monsieur. **Day 3: Hidden Gems and Local Flavors**

On your third day, plunge into the less touristy aspects of Paris. Start at the Parc des Buttes-Chaumont, a beautiful park that features winding pathways, waterfalls, and a picturesque lake. Unlike the more crowded gardens, this gem offers a tranquil hideaway perfect for a morning picnic or a leisurely stroll, far removed from the hustle and bustle of central Paris.

Later in the day, explore the charming Canal Saint-Martin area. This neighborhood showcases vibrant street art and hip boutiques, making it a delightful place to soak up the local culture. Stop by a local patisserie for a mouthwatering treat, such as a raspberry macaroon, before heading to a nearby market to sample authentic French cheeses and charcuterie. In the evening, treat yourself to a dinner at Les Fines Gueules, a cozy wine bar renowned for its expertly curated selection of wines and delectable small plates. **Day 4: Day Trips from Paris**

On your final day, consider a day trip to one of the enchanting locations just outside of the city. One popular destination is the magnificent Palace of Versailles, a UNESCO World Heritage site known for its opulent architecture and breathtaking gardens. Just a short train ride from central Paris, the palace invites visitors to step back in time and experience the grandeur of French royalty. Be sure to set aside a few hours to explore not just the sumptuous interiors but also the expansive gardens, which are perfect for wandering and reflecting.

Another excellent choice is the picturesque town of Giverny, famous as the home of Claude Monet. Tour his beautiful gardens, which inspired many of his masterpieces, and visit his former residence to glean insights into the mind of the Impressionist master. Whichever destination you choose, these day trips offer a delightful escape from the city’s urban hustle and provide deeper insights into French culture, history, and art.

**Frequently Asked Questions**

**What is the best time to visit Paris for a city break?**
The ideal time for a city break in Paris falls during the spring (April to June) and early fall (September to October). These months offer pleasant weather, fewer crowds, and beautiful blooming parks that enhance the city’s charm.

**Is it essential to book museum tickets in advance?**
Yes, booking tickets in advance is highly recommended for popular attractions like the Louvre and Musée d’Orsay. This helps you avoid long lines and allows you more time to immerse yourself in the art and culture.

**What are some culinary must-tries in Paris?**
Be sure to indulge in classic French dishes such as coq au vin, ratatouille, and a variety of pastries like croissants and éclairs. Exploring local markets and street stalls offers additional opportunities to savor authentic flavors.

**Can I explore Paris on foot?**
Absolutely! Paris is a walking city with much to offer at every turn. Exploring on foot allows you to discover hidden gems, picturesque streets, and delightful cafes that you might miss when using other forms of transportation.

**What language do I need to speak in Paris?**
While French is the official language, many Parisians speak English, especially in tourist areas. However, learning a few basic French phrases can go a long way in enhancing your travel experience and connecting with locals.
